Transaction 71544e39df89d15757829f60c1a9aacfa076876a095b2adf58c2629c5541932a
1 Input
1 Output
-
71544e39df89d15757829f60c1a9aacfa076876a095b2adf58c2629c5541932a:0
- value
- 22150
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3bebd1ae3fbd66cb151bd65c141c2672a463d4c OP_EQUAL
- address
- 3Pupcv2tkw6wNkzMrjP1S4qYcs6tKgauw5